Honda halves Swindon production due to parts shortage | Honda halves Swindon production due to parts shortage |

Honda is to halve production at its factory in Swindon from Monday because of a shortage of parts coming from Japan. | Honda is to halve production at its factory in Swindon from Monday because of a shortage of parts coming from Japan. |
Honda said that the 3,000 workers would remain on full pay. | Honda said that the 3,000 workers would remain on full pay. |
It was confident that the 22,500 fewer cars that would be built as a result could be made up by the year end. | It was confident that the 22,500 fewer cars that would be built as a result could be made up by the year end. |
Many carmakers have struggled because of shutdowns to plants affected by the earthquake and tsunami in north east Japan. | Many carmakers have struggled because of shutdowns to plants affected by the earthquake and tsunami in north east Japan. |
Honda has just resumed manufacturing at its Japanese plants, but has now said that production of component parts and vehicles would only be at 50% of the planned level. | Honda has just resumed manufacturing at its Japanese plants, but has now said that production of component parts and vehicles would only be at 50% of the planned level. |
It announced last month that it would resume production and shipment of component parts in Japan on 4 April and resume car production at its plants at Suzuka and Sayama on 11 April. | |
The company said that the vast majority of the parts used in Swindon are made in Europe. | The company said that the vast majority of the parts used in Swindon are made in Europe. |
It added that its flexible working policy would allow it to make up for the lost production later in the year using "banked hours". | It added that its flexible working policy would allow it to make up for the lost production later in the year using "banked hours". |
The Swindon plant has the capacity to make 250,000 vehicles a year. | |
Other carmakers, such as Toyota and Nissan, are understood to be facing similar parts shortages to Honda. |
